About Scott Gambler 20 2026
The Gambler 920 is a downhill mountain bike that was designed for one thing and one thing only, pure, unadulterated speed. We made it to get you to take lines you'd never thought imaginable, to make you want to go to the bathroom before your race run - twice. We made it so that when you drop out of the start gate, the only aspect holding you back will be, well, you. This bike is our answer to the needs of white-knuckle downhill racing. The Gambler, Simply Fast.

Features
Gambler Alloy Frame

RS Boxxer Base 200mm Fork

RS Vivid Coil Base 200mm Shock

SRAM GX DH 7 Speed Drivetrain

SRAM 4 Piston Disc Brakes

Maxxis Assegai/DHR II 2.5" DH Tires

About Scott
Scott Sports was founded in 1958 by Ed Scott in Idaho, USA and operates its headquarters from Givisiez, Switzerland. They produce bicycle, wintersport, motorsport and running equipment. They are known for their innovative products which have been used to win world championships and races at the highest level.
